Before kickoff: confirm fit
Confirm the project goal, buyer, decision owner, budget, timeline, and whether the project is fixed-scope or exploratory.
Scope and deliverables
Record pages, templates, design concepts, brand deliverables, integrations, responsive requirements, launch support, and explicit exclusions.
Assets and access
Collect copy, images, logos, fonts, domains, hosting, CMS, analytics, forms, email tools, booking tools, and product/service details through a secure process.
Feedback and approvals
Define revision rounds, feedback format, approval milestones, stakeholder rules, and late-approval consequences.
Payment and handoff
Connect payment milestones to project stages and define what must be complete before final handoff.
Quick action step
Before your next client kickoff, write down the deliverables, exclusions, revision rules, approval owner, asset deadlines, and change-request process in one place. If the client cannot confirm these items, the project is not ready for production.
